Saying Farewell to Elaine: Honouring 38 Years of Excellence at Central Training Group

Elaine, the revered Director of Quality at Central Training Group, has bid us farewell as she embarks on a well-deserved retirement. For almost 40 remarkable years, Elaine has been the cornerstone of excellence, setting the highest standards in quality and dedication. Her impact on the organization and all who had the privilege of working with her is immeasurable.

Celebrating a Remarkable Journey

Elaine’s journey with us has been a remarkable one. In need of some teaching experience, she joined our ranks and quickly started working part time, covering personal development classes for our students in Southend. Through her hard work and dedication to making Central a fantastic place to learn, it was inevitable that she worked her way to a place on the board of directors. 

As we celebrate Elaine, we are reminded of not just her professional achievements but also the personal connections she forged along the way. Managing Director, Primrose Campbell, says “Elaine has contributed so much to Central of which we are eternally grateful for.  Many of the staff have benefited from her leadership, guidance, and kindness. We will surely miss Elaine and wish her all the best in her retirement.”

We were privileged to celebrate not just the professional milestones but also the personal connections and memories we have shared by giving her the best send off with a fantastic leaving do and lovely lunch at the Ivy.
